Shannon Sharpe and Chad "Ochocinco" Johnson react to the Best of the NBA, breaking down the iconic shot that changed Stephen Curry’s career and cemented his legacy. The duo also discusses Daryl ...Moray hatin' on the Lakers 2020 Championship plus much more!   0:00 - Daryl Moray says Lakers 2020 title should have an “asterisk”12:50 - Jonathan Kuminga to Kings?23:17 - DeMar Derozan criticizes young NBA players30:40 - Steph Curry on the shot that changed his life   (Timestamps may vary based on advertisements.) #Volume #ClubSee omnystudio.com/listener for privacy information.
